Abstract
Based on studies, the technological process results of the production of a complex calcium-containing ferrous alloy of waste blast-furnace slag using high-ash coal from the Saryadyr coal field and coal slurry from the Karaganda coal basin are presented. The study was conducted on the experimental site of the Abishev Chemical Metallurgical Institute using an ore-smelting furnace equipped with a 200-kV A transformer. The main task of the study was ensuring the complete reduction of all oxides of the charge comprised of blast-furnace slag, high-ash coal, and coal slurry in a continuous, stable, and easy-to-control slagless process.
